Ok, I think I found out right away that my first problem is the ground wire going to the fan. When I grounded the black wire elsewhere, the fan came on. So I don't know what to do next... I am thinking of just plugging the ground wire into the ground port of the outdoor air sensor and buttoning everything up.
If I did this, I would have blasting heat coming out of the defrost vent that is controlled by the insertion and removal of a fuse. Better than nothing huh? If anyone has better advise, I would love to hear it, but any heat and/ort defog capabilities will be great-- its an '88.
Here are some misc. ramblings:
* When the fan was grounded elsewhere, nothing responded to the acc unit. The only think I heard was a green relay in the dash clicking as if it was shorted out.
* The flap arm motor did move when the diag was run, but no air came through other vents.
* The motor that expands and retracts the flap arm spring was loose, meaning that it brought the arm back past the restricted stop- maybe why the last flap arm broke.
Does anyone see an obvious problem that fixes it all in one shot? Could the lack of respnse be due to the fan speed controller? Is it a wiring problem coming from the unit to the blower motor? Should I just suck it up and go with my duck tape fuse controlled defog heat system???
